Bonus Calculation Formula in Excel Calculator
Use this interactive calculator to estimate gross bonus, withholding, net bonus, and total compensation. It also generates practical Excel formulas you can paste into a spreadsheet for percentage, fixed, or hybrid bonus calculations.
Interactive Bonus Calculator
Bonus Results
Enter your values and click Calculate Bonus to see the breakdown.
How to Use a Bonus Calculation Formula in Excel
A bonus calculation formula in Excel is one of the most practical tools for payroll planning, compensation analysis, budget forecasting, and employee performance tracking. Whether you are an HR manager, finance analyst, small business owner, payroll specialist, or an employee checking your incentive estimate, Excel gives you a reliable framework for translating a compensation plan into a consistent formula.
The most basic bonus formula multiplies eligible pay by a bonus rate. In Excel, that often looks like =A2*(B2/100) when cell A2 contains salary and cell B2 contains the percentage rate. However, real-world bonus structures are often more sophisticated. Many organizations add performance multipliers, team score adjustments, fixed spot bonuses, caps, thresholds, and estimated withholding. That is why a solid spreadsheet should go beyond a single formula and include clear assumptions, protected input cells, and visible outputs.
This page helps you understand the logic behind bonus calculations while giving you a calculator you can use immediately. It also shows how to convert a compensation design into a spreadsheet formula that is easy to audit and scale.
Basic Bonus Formula Examples in Excel
1. Percentage of Salary Bonus
The most common structure is a simple percentage of base pay. If an employee has a salary of $60,000 and earns a 10% bonus, the formula is straightforward:
If A2 = 60000 and B2 = 10, then the bonus is $6,000. This method is widely used for annual incentive plans because it scales naturally with compensation level.
2. Fixed Bonus Formula
Some employers use a flat award such as $500, $2,000, or $5,000 for spot bonuses, retention bonuses, project completion incentives, or holiday awards. In that case, Excel may not require much calculation unless you apply a multiplier or taxes. If cell C2 contains a fixed amount and D2 contains a performance multiplier, a more dynamic formula is:
3. Hybrid Bonus Formula
Many bonus plans combine a percentage of salary with a flat amount. For instance, an employee might earn 8% of salary plus a $1,500 project bonus. In Excel, that can be calculated as:
This structure is useful when a company wants to preserve role-based incentive design while recognizing one-time achievements.
Why Excel Is Ideal for Bonus Modeling
Excel remains a preferred platform for bonus analysis because it combines flexibility, visibility, and control. It allows you to build formulas once and apply them across hundreds or thousands of employees. It also supports scenario modeling, letting you test different bonus rates, company performance assumptions, and payout caps before the payroll run ever happens.
Advantages of Excel
- Fast formula replication across rows
- Clear audit trail for pay calculations
- Simple integration with payroll export files
- Easy use of IF, ROUND, MIN, MAX, and VLOOKUP or XLOOKUP
- Effective scenario testing for compensation budgets
Common Risks
- Incorrect cell references
- Percentage values entered as 10 instead of 0.10, or the reverse
- Missing cap or threshold logic
- Rounding issues that create payroll variances
- Failure to separate gross bonus from net payout estimates
Common Excel Functions for Bonus Calculations
Most premium bonus models rely on a few core functions. Understanding them will dramatically improve the accuracy of your spreadsheet:
- ROUND for cent-level precision. Example: =ROUND(A2*(B2/100),2)
- IF for threshold-based eligibility. Example: =IF(C2>=90,A2*(B2/100),0)
- MIN for applying a maximum bonus cap. Example: =MIN(A2*(B2/100),10000)
- MAX for establishing a floor or minimum payout.
- XLOOKUP or VLOOKUP for pulling rates from a bonus plan table.
These formulas become especially useful when an organization pays bonuses based on sales attainment, performance bands, customer satisfaction scores, or departmental profit targets.
Real Payroll and Tax Statistics You Should Know
When people search for a bonus calculation formula in Excel, they usually want to know not only the gross award but also what the employee may actually receive. That requires at least a basic awareness of bonus withholding and payroll taxes. The figures below are taken from authoritative federal sources and are highly relevant when designing a bonus worksheet.
| Federal Payroll Item | Rate or Rule | Why It Matters in Excel | Authority Source |
|---|---|---|---|
| Federal supplemental wage withholding | 22% for many bonuses paid separately from regular wages | Useful as a default estimated withholding input for a net bonus calculator | IRS Publication 15 |
| Additional federal withholding on supplemental wages over $1 million | 37% | Critical for executive or high-value one-time bonus modeling | IRS Publication 15 |
| Social Security employee tax rate | 6.2% | May affect net payout if wage base has not been reached | Social Security Administration |
| Medicare employee tax rate | 1.45% | Often applies to bonus pay with no general wage cap | IRS and SSA guidance |
In practical spreadsheet terms, many businesses start with a gross bonus tab and then build a separate estimated net bonus tab. This distinction prevents confusion because withholding is not the same as final tax liability. The amount withheld at payout can differ from the employee’s eventual annual tax outcome.
Comparison of Bonus Formula Structures
Choosing the right formula matters because each structure answers a different compensation need. Here is a comparison table you can use when designing your Excel model.
| Bonus Type | Excel Formula Example | Best Use Case | Strength |
|---|---|---|---|
| Percentage of salary | =A2*(B2/100) | Annual incentive plans, management bonus pools | Scales automatically with pay level |
| Fixed amount | =C2 | Retention awards, spot bonuses, milestone payments | Easy to budget and communicate |
| Percentage with performance multiplier | =A2*(B2/100)*D2 | Performance-driven annual or quarterly bonuses | Aligns payout with outcomes |
| Hybrid formula | =(A2*(B2/100)+C2)*D2 | Complex plans with base incentive plus project award | Balances structure and flexibility |
| Capped bonus | =MIN(A2*(B2/100)*D2,10000) | Cost-controlled plans and budget-sensitive environments | Prevents overspending |
Step-by-Step: Building a Reliable Bonus Spreadsheet
Step 1: Define your input cells
Start by labeling the key variables in separate columns. Typical columns include employee name, eligible salary, target bonus percentage, performance score, multiplier, gross bonus, withholding estimate, and net bonus. Keep the spreadsheet clean by assigning one purpose to each column.
Step 2: Standardize percentage handling
One of the most common Excel mistakes is inconsistent percentage entry. Some users type 10 to mean 10%, while others type 0.10. You can avoid errors by either formatting the bonus-rate cell as a percentage or always dividing by 100 in the formula.
Step 3: Add multiplier logic
If the plan has performance tiers, create a lookup table. For example, a score under 80 might pay 0.50x, 90 might pay 1.00x, and 110 might pay 1.25x. Then use XLOOKUP to pull the correct multiplier into the bonus formula.
Step 4: Apply rounding
Payroll must reconcile to cents. Use ROUND at the payout stage to avoid fractional cent issues that become noticeable across large employee groups. A common pattern is:
Step 5: Separate gross from net
Always distinguish between the gross bonus and the employee’s estimated take-home amount. A simple net estimate formula could be:
Where E2 is gross bonus and F2 is estimated withholding percentage.
Advanced Bonus Formula Techniques
If you want a premium Excel model, add the following enhancements:
- Tiered payout logic: Use nested IF formulas for goal bands.
- Caps and minimums: Combine MIN and MAX for policy limits.
- Department weighting: Blend individual and company performance using weighted formulas.
- Eligibility checks: Use IF statements for minimum tenure or active employment status.
- Error control: Add data validation so users cannot enter negative rates or unrealistic percentages.
For example, a weighted formula might look like this:
In this case, C2 could represent individual performance and D2 could represent company performance.
Practical Scenarios for HR, Finance, and Employees
For HR teams
Excel formulas help standardize bonus administration, especially when multiple departments use the same plan design. HR can maintain one model and distribute a protected input template to managers.
For finance teams
Finance departments use bonus formulas to estimate accruals, project total compensation expense, and test how changes in payout assumptions affect the annual budget. A 1% increase in target bonus rate across a large employee population can produce a meaningful expense shift, so formula accuracy matters.
For employees
Employees often want to know how their target rate and performance factor translate into an actual dollar amount. A simple worksheet can improve transparency and reduce confusion during review cycles.
Best Practices for Accuracy and Auditability
- Lock formula cells and leave only inputs editable.
- Name ranges clearly if multiple tabs are involved.
- Add comments or a methodology tab describing payout rules.
- Use conditional formatting to flag rates above plan maximums.
- Test the model with known scenarios before payroll submission.
If your organization handles regulated payroll or public reporting requirements, documentation is just as important as the formula itself. A spreadsheet should show exactly how a bonus number was produced.
Authoritative Resources for Bonus Withholding and Wage Rules
For deeper guidance, review these official sources:
- IRS Publication 15 (Employer’s Tax Guide)
- Social Security Administration contribution and benefit base information
- U.S. Bureau of Labor Statistics employer compensation reports
Final Takeaway
A bonus calculation formula in Excel does not have to be complicated, but it does need to be intentional. The best worksheets separate inputs from calculations, use clear formula logic, account for performance adjustments, and distinguish gross payout from estimated net bonus. If you build the model carefully, Excel becomes a powerful compensation tool for forecasting, payroll review, and employee communication.
Use the calculator above to generate a quick bonus estimate, then copy the formula pattern into your spreadsheet. If your plan includes special rules such as caps, thresholds, or departmental weighting, extend the base formula with ROUND, IF, MIN, MAX, and XLOOKUP. That approach will give you a more professional, accurate, and audit-friendly workbook.